🇩🇪 Fulda · 3rd‑semester B.Sc. Applied Computer Science @ Hochschule Fulda
🛠️ Backend (Java/Spring) — clean architecture, tests, CI/CD
🛠️ ML/DL
- 📚 Current GPA: 1.4
- 💡 Focus: Java 21 / Spring Boot · Databases (PostgreSQL, NoSQL), rigorous architecture, reliable pipelines, currently expanding into Machine Learning / Deep Learning
- 🧩 Teaming on MassiveMarketManager — joint trading bot project built with ML/AI for DeFi markets
- 🚀 Improving BewerbungBuddy — full-stack app with Spring Boot + OpenAI API for CV analysis
- 🏆 Practicing algorithms on Codeforces: Profile
- 🌍 Languages: 🇷🇺 Russian · 🇩🇪 German (C1) · 🇬🇧 English (B2) · 🇳🇴 Norwegian (beginner)
Collaborative trading bot for DeFi markets powered by ML/AI and smart contract execution.
Stack: Java 21 • Spring Boot • Maven • MapStruct • Lombok • JPA/Hibernate • PostgreSQL • Flyway • Docker • GitHub Actions • GHCR
- Modular architecture with strict layering (API → Service → Persistence)
- Automated CI/CD pipelines (build/test, containerized delivery)
- Road ahead: Basic Backend structure, frontend draft with
React
📝 BewerbungBuddy (bewerbungbuddy.de)
AI-powered career assistant that not only parses CVs and drafts tailored cover letters, but also provides feedback on structure, style, and consistency, as well as highlights missing skills.
Stack: Java 21 • Spring Boot • JPA/PostgreSQL • MapStruct • Docker Compose • GitLab CI/CD • OpenAI API • Bootstrap
- Multi‑module repo (backend + static frontend)
- Strongly typed domain model (CVAnalysis, DTOs, mappers)
- CI/CD and containerized deploy
Student planner backend (MVP) with Spring Boot.
Languages & Frameworks
Tools & Platforms
Also used: Qt · PyQt5 · JavaFX · Assembler (MASM, NASM)
- PyTorch & transformer‑based models
- MLOps (model versioning, monitoring, reproducible pipelines)
- Event‑driven architectures & Kafka
- Collaboration on backend / ML projects
- Internships or part‑time roles in backend, data engineering, or ML
